Security Risks and Data Privacy
Security is one of the biggest concerns in IoT. Devices collect and share large amounts of data. This data can include sensitive business or personal information.
Many IoT devices have weak security features. This makes them easy targets for cyberattacks. A single breach can affect the entire network.
To overcome this, strong security measures are essential. Use encryption to protect data during transmission. Regular software updates also help fix vulnerabilities. Network segmentation can limit the spread of attacks.
Organizations should also follow strict access controls. Only authorized users should access the system.
Device Compatibility Issues
IoT systems often include devices from different manufacturers. These devices may use different communication protocols. This creates compatibility issues.
When devices fail to communicate, the system becomes less effective. Integration becomes complex and time-consuming.
A good solution is to choose devices that follow common standards. Using open platforms can also improve compatibility. Middleware solutions help connect different systems and ensure smooth communication.
Planning the architecture early reduces integration problems later.
High Implementation Costs
IoT implementation requires investment. Costs include devices, sensors, software, and infrastructure. There are also expenses for maintenance and upgrades.
For small and medium businesses, this can be a challenge.
To manage costs, start with a pilot project. Focus on a specific use case with clear benefits. This helps in understanding the value before scaling.
Cloud-based solutions can also reduce infrastructure costs. Instead of heavy upfront investment, organizations can pay based on usage.
A phased approach helps control spending and reduces risk.
Data Management Challenges
IoT devices generate huge volumes of data. Managing this data is not easy. Without proper systems, data can become overwhelming.
Processing and storing data requires strong infrastructure. Poor data management can lead to delays and poor decision-making.
To solve this, use data filtering techniques. Collect only relevant data that adds value. Edge computing can process data closer to the device. This reduces the load on central systems.
Using analytics tools helps convert raw data into useful insights.
Network Connectivity Problems
IoT devices depend on stable internet connections. In many areas, network coverage may be weak or unreliable. This affects real-time data transmission.
Connectivity issues can lead to delays and data loss. This reduces the effectiveness of IoT systems.
To address this, choose the right connectivity option. Options include Wi-Fi, cellular networks, or low-power wide-area networks (LPWAN).
Using backup connections can also improve reliability. Devices should be designed to store data temporarily during outages.
Scalability Concerns
As IoT systems grow, managing more devices becomes difficult. A system that works for a small setup may struggle at a larger scale.
Scalability issues can affect performance and increase costs.
To overcome this, design systems with scalability in mind. Use flexible platforms that can handle growth. Cloud solutions are helpful here, as they allow easy expansion.
Automation tools can manage large numbers of devices efficiently.
Lack of Skilled Workforce
IoT requires expertise in multiple areas. These include networking, data analytics, and cybersecurity. Many organizations struggle to find skilled professionals.
Without the right team, implementation becomes slow and inefficient.
Training existing employees is a practical solution. Organizations can also partner with experts or consultants. Building a skilled team ensures smooth implementation and long-term success.
